Did David Bowie Live In Haddon Hall?

Haddon Hall was the sprawling Victorian villa in Beckenham, south London, where David Bowie lived with his wife Angie and an assortment of musicians from 1969 until 1972.

Where did Bowie live in Bromley?

106 Canon Road
David Bowie (the famous musician!) was born in Southwark. His parents then moved to Bromley South (106 Canon Road, and briefly attending Raglan Road School), before settling at 4 Plaistow Grove, where he spent his school years, attending Ravenswood School For Boys.

Where in Beckenham did David Bowie live?

Haddon Hall, 42 Southend Road, Beckenham – Bowie lived on the ground floor of the now-demolished building, between October 1969 and May 1972 when he moved to Maida Vale.

Where did David Bowie hang out in London?

Wardour Street
It’s the site of the demolished Marquee Club, where Bowie performed numerous times between 1965 and 1973. A particularly significant point of interest is The Ship Pub, where Bowie would often stop off for a drink and where you can do just the same on a break from your Bowie hunting.

Where did Bowie live in the 80s?

Bowie, Iggy Pop and Geoff MacCormack took part in some demo recordings at Hollywood’s Oz Studios. Throughout the 1980s, the singer divided his time between New York City and Switzerland. When he met his second wife Iman in 1990, they moved together more permanently to New York, settling in SoHo and Ulster County.
